Как работает SPA? Роутинг на фронтенде. Компонетный подход (+ пишем свой роутер)

  Рет қаралды 11,475

David Dobryakov

David Dobryakov

Күн бұрын

Пікірлер: 22
@ЛенаКиселева-в5в
@ЛенаКиселева-в5в 2 жыл бұрын
Спасибо большое!! принцип работы spa раскрыт отлично и все в одном видео, кратко и доступно
@AndrewLapteff
@AndrewLapteff Жыл бұрын
автор реально крут
@orcsamuro9687
@orcsamuro9687 Жыл бұрын
Спасибо, было полезно
@askerkotsev363
@askerkotsev363 2 жыл бұрын
Как я долго искал это
@zakchips
@zakchips 4 жыл бұрын
Спасибо. Очень ждала. К сожалению много ещё незнакомого, мало освещаемого новичкам в разных тьюториалах. и в моём случае это прошло бы стороной, "как косой дождь". Сложно ре-моделировать мозг, привыкший к уже известному паттерну из django templates. Написал меню в base.hmtl и радуешься его глобальному сиянию. В js frameworks такое похоже не прокатит. Я же набила себе шишек про сообщение раздражённого браузера "сколько можно стучаться по одному и тому же router-y?", хотя пребывала в убеждении, что магический mode:hystory меня защитит. Теперь пойду творчески перерабатывать представленные новые горизонты.
@dobryakov
@dobryakov 4 жыл бұрын
Большой удачи!
@renren2145
@renren2145 5 ай бұрын
расставить точки над ё! лайк подписка ) а ссылочка на статью в медиум будет?
@olegvoron6847
@olegvoron6847 3 жыл бұрын
Я кстати первый раз вижу подобное объяснение.
@dobryakov
@dobryakov 3 жыл бұрын
Это комплимент или нет...
@olegvoron6847
@olegvoron6847 3 жыл бұрын
@@dobryakov В общем то да, нигде в интернетах, как минимум в видео формате я не видел такого емкого объяснения.
@dimakovalenkov7835
@dimakovalenkov7835 2 жыл бұрын
Спасибо, то что надо!
@olegvoron6847
@olegvoron6847 Жыл бұрын
Очень полезно, про History API + express хотелось бы прочесть статью, решал подобную проблему год назад. Из за этого я закопался в непонятную мне тему и не смог сделать тестовое. Хочется понять про какую проблему вы говорили когда объясняли History API, зачем использовался express. Пока что кажется, что можно было обойтись и без express. Вообще от каши всех разномастных серверов которые необходимы для работы (один для прокси другой для контента и так далее) немного кипит голова.
@dobryakov
@dobryakov Жыл бұрын
В этой статье описывается несколько способов того, как можно засёрвить статику по SPA: medium.com/swlh/using-vue-routers-history-mode-6d9395e8122e Без express обойтись, разумеется, можно, но в тот момент мне не хватало компетенций, чтобы нормально разрулить это через nginx, сейчас, конечно, отдельный express-сервер я не поднимаю)
@ОльгаЛеонтьева-ц3з
@ОльгаЛеонтьева-ц3з 3 жыл бұрын
Спасибо, очень кстати видио.
@404Negative
@404Negative 8 ай бұрын
не "компонента", а компонент. сервер максимально просто реализуется. на любой запрос всегда отдаёт одну и туже страницу
@corp.6587
@corp.6587 3 жыл бұрын
когда нажимаешь на стрелку "назад" не работает
@olegvoron6847
@olegvoron6847 3 жыл бұрын
Тоесть в реале я могу увидеть бизнес логику (ну типа) в бэкэнде или рядом отдельным приложением, бэкэнд который занимается работой с данными и отправкой их во фронтенд, который занят уже вопросом роутинга и распределения данных? Помимо визуального вида. Башка взрывается от такого. Особенно от сочетания названий технологий. ( vue, vuex, что то на бэкэнд)
@ИванПопов-о4з
@ИванПопов-о4з 2 жыл бұрын
Многостраничник = МСП Одностраничник = ОСП Путейщик Путизация
@ИванПопов-о4з
@ИванПопов-о4з 2 жыл бұрын
Обозреватель.
@ИванПопов-о4з
@ИванПопов-о4з 2 жыл бұрын
В общем минус, слушать невозможно этот суржик. Учи русский !
@sueta714
@sueta714 Жыл бұрын
14:00 Тут можно было вот так сделать event.target.getAttribute('href'), оч понятное видео, спасибо
Роутинг на React. SPA и MPA на примерах
29:12
WebDev с нуля. Канал Алекса Лущенко
Рет қаралды 32 М.
Which team will win? Team Joy or Team Gumball?! 🤔
00:29
BigSchool
Рет қаралды 14 МЛН
小路飞还不知道他把路飞给擦没有了 #路飞#海贼王
00:32
路飞与唐舞桐
Рет қаралды 74 МЛН
Walking on LEGO Be Like... #shorts #mingweirocks
00:41
mingweirocks
Рет қаралды 6 МЛН
The IMPOSSIBLE Puzzle..
00:55
Stokes Twins
Рет қаралды 68 МЛН
Vanilla JS Single Page Application Routes | # or URL  - #88
33:38
Основы и секреты Rest API
5:13
Хочу вАйти
Рет қаралды 6 М.
03. Асинхронность в JS - Григорий Бизюкин
1:08:39
Yandex for Frontend
Рет қаралды 56 М.
Сравниваем первую загрузку SSR и SPA
8:21
АйТи Синяк
Рет қаралды 21 М.
SENIOR on JUNIOR Javascript Developer interview
26:35
BELOV
Рет қаралды 340 М.
pushState and popstate
12:02
GeekLaunch
Рет қаралды 47 М.
«SPA-сайты не для SEO»? Исследования нескольких тематик
25:07
Ашманов и партнеры: про SEO и продвижение бизнеса
Рет қаралды 969
Структура файлов и каталогов в Linux
20:28
Aleksey Samoilov
Рет қаралды 417 М.
Which team will win? Team Joy or Team Gumball?! 🤔
00:29
BigSchool
Рет қаралды 14 МЛН